EIT is a Contract Manufacturer specializing in Electronic Manufacturing Services and serves customers in the sectors of Industry, Communications, Aerospace, Defense and Healthcare, and we're proud to build a team of dedicated professionals who take pride in their work. Responsible for analyzing and improving supply chain processes to ensure efficient inventory management, production scheduling, and customer support. This role works closely with customers as needed, internal teams, and suppliers to ensure timely delivery, cost control, and continuous improvement.

Responsibilities

  • Analyze increases and decreases in forecasts and schedules to manage materials and production needs
  • Run “what-if” scenarios to support scheduling and decision-making
  • Align customer demand with production planning
  • Collaborate with teams to manage inventory levels and minimize excess obsolete material
  • Support new and changing customer orders
  • Work with the Master Scheduler to set production schedules and resolve order discrepancies
  • Track inventory and creating action plans to optimize stock levels
  • Manage component choices and alternatives to control costs
  • Support product lifecycle changes and new product launches
  • Represent the Supply Chain team in internal and external customer meetings
  • Assist with sales forecasts and planning systems
  • Assist Buyers with purchase order placement and maintenance as needed
  • Work with internal teams to make sure quality standards are met and customer satisfaction is optimized
